Summary

On August 1, the Cleveland Guardians traded catcher Bo Naylor and relief pitcher Codi Heuer to the Milwaukee Brewers for right-handed pitcher Craig Yoho and outfielder Blake Perkins. Guardians president of baseball operations Chris Antonetti stated the team is excited about adding Yoho, noting his effective changeup and ability to pitch against both left and right-handed hitters. Perkins, a switch hitter known for defensive skills, will initially report to Triple-A. This trade comes as the Guardians aim to enhance their roster ahead of the MLB trade deadline on August 3.
